Germany under increasing pressure to boost spending
TheLocal.de ^ | 13 April 2019 09:06 CEST+02:00 | AFP

Posted on 04/14/2019 7:04:07 PM PDT by Olog-hai

European economic power Germany is coming under increasing pressure to boost spending to accelerate economic growth, as its massive surpluses create growing friction with other countries.

The dispute has simmered since the 2008 global financial crisis, but French Finance Minister Bruno Le Maire warned Friday that widening differences over economic policy among eurozone countries could undermine the currency union itself.

“Growing economic divisions among member states are unsustainable in the long term and could result in the disappearance of the common currency project,” Le Maire told reporters on the sidelines of the International Monetary Fund and World Bank Spring meetings.

“Countries with solid budgets must invest more,” Le Maire said. “Those with the means shouldn’t hoard money for years and years, allowing growth to deteriorate.”

That was the same message pushed by the IMF itself, which on Friday again urged Germany to boost spending in order to accelerate growth and raise wages while reducing its budget and trade surpluses. …
